Wood Window Service in Warwick, RI
Wood window services encompass a range of projects focused on the repair, restoration, and maintenance of wooden window frames and sashes. These services often include fixing damaged or rotting wood, replacing broken or worn-out parts, and refinishing surfaces to restore their appearance and functionality. Homeowners requesting wood window services typically seek to improve energy efficiency, enhance curb appeal, or preserve the historical character of their property. Before requesting work, property owners usually want to understand the scope of the project, the materials involved, and any necessary preparations to ensure proper installation or repair.
Property owners should consider the condition of their existing wood windows and whether repairs or replacements are needed. It’s helpful to know the type of wood used, the age of the windows, and any specific aesthetic or performance goals. Clear communication about the desired outcome can assist in determining the most suitable approach, whether it involves simple repairs, refinishing, or full replacement. Understanding these details can help ensure the project aligns with the property's needs and expectations.

Common Wood Window Service Jobs
Wood window repairs - restoring damaged or rotten wood to extend window lifespan.
Wood window restoration - stripping, refinishing, and preserving original wood features.
Wood window replacement - installing new wood windows for improved energy efficiency.
Wood window maintenance - cleaning, sealing, and protecting wood surfaces to prevent deterioration.
Wood window reglazing - replacing broken or cracked glass panes in wooden window frames.
Wood window hardware updates - upgrading latches, locks, and hinges for enhanced security and function.
Wood Window Service Questions
What types of wood windows are commonly serviced? Services typically include repairs and replacements for double-hung, casement, and picture wood windows.
Can wood windows be restored instead of replaced? Yes, many wood windows can be restored through repairs, refinishing, and sealing to extend their lifespan.
What issues are addressed during wood window repairs? Common issues include rotting wood, cracked glass, damaged sashes, and faulty hardware.
Is it possible to improve the energy efficiency of wood windows? Yes, adding weatherstripping, storm windows, or upgrading glazing can enhance insulation and reduce drafts.
